Abstract :
Wireless sensor networks (WSNs) as the basic infrastructure for pervasive computing environment are data-centric in nature. The research issues and challenges relating to sensor data management are much different from those of traditional database and wireless communication. This paper presents a concise review of the latest technologies, research issues, and challenges facing data management for WSNs.
